Output ef06cba5a223a19fa7990fdd923069328227382fa6fc0e8449214030433749e6:1

value
265397908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87ab2935fddcea2d31b2a4c58c875388c801da4e OP_EQUALVERIFY OP_CHECKSIG
address
1DNMGNVLc5faiwwpFpse4rmvx7brKnn4ad
transaction
ef06cba5a223a19fa7990fdd923069328227382fa6fc0e8449214030433749e6
confirmations
549880
spent
true